Types of Student Visas
- Study Visa: For students enrolled in a full-time course at a recognized institution.
- Language Student Visa: For students studying English language courses.
- Student Internship Visa: For students undertaking internships or work placements.
Eligibility Criteria
- Age: 16 years old (some exceptions apply)
- English Proficiency: Meet the required language test scores (IELTS, TOEFL, etc.)
- Academic Qualifications: Meet the course requirements and prerequisites
- Financial Capacity: Demonstrate sufficient funds for tuition, living expenses, and return travel
- Health Insurance: Hold adequate health cover
- Letter of Acceptance: Required from the institution
Application Process
- Choose your course and institution
- Receive a Letter of Acceptance
- Submit your visa application online or through a paper application
- Provide required documents (passport, Letter of Acceptance, language test results, etc.)
- Attend an interview (if required)
- Receive a decision on your visa application
Required Documents
- Passport
- Letter of Acceptance
- Language test results
- Academic certificates
- Proof of financial capacity
- Health insurance documents
- Police certificate (if required)
